“20 Ways The Beatles Changed the World” Yardbarker, Sept 2023: 

1. They created the first-ever rock music videos. 

2. They led the charge of the British Invasion, giving rise to a new type of British pop culture. 

3. They broke rules on what an album covers could look like. 

4. They were masters at marketing. 

5. They used their platform to advance political causes. 

6. They changed how records were produced. 

7. They starred in and soundtracked movies that rewrote the rules of rock cinema. 

8. They stuck their necks out for racial injustice. 

9. They rewrote the rules of pop music success. 

10. They created their own record label, upending the established record industry. 

11. They helped push the avant-garde into the mainstream with their experiments and wild collaborators. 

12. They became somewhat unintentional fashion icons. 

13. Their world-curious ways helped bring new instruments into the cultural conversation. 

14. They redefined what a “solo career” could mean after departing a band. 

15. They created one of the first true rock and roll concept albums. 

16. They changed the way rock music was critically assessed. 

17. They helped usher in the counterculture movement. 

18. They were unafraid to court controversy and showed the world how to overcome it. 

19. Their ‘Ed Sullivan’ taping caused a cultural shift. 

20. They upended the established notion that B-sides were “lesser songs”.
